Output 27994f286eff7e0f65541c7004af14bda69fbe74d03ad0196ee119f853b3a9fe:0

value
6947901617439
script pubkey
OP_0 OP_PUSHBYTES_20 c39a5043e2000596e0e5687985e310b795bf145f
address
tb1qcwd9qslzqqzedc89dpuctccsk72m79zl0psa48
transaction
27994f286eff7e0f65541c7004af14bda69fbe74d03ad0196ee119f853b3a9fe
confirmations
180478
spent
true